Programme goal. Enable innovative, practice-ready security solutions that close current capability gaps of civil-security end users (authorities/organizations with security tasks, critical infrastructure operators, municipalities, etc.) through transdisciplinary, pre-competitive R&D conducted jointly by users, companies, and research. Strong emphasis on transfer to practice (including non-commercial uptake by users), measurable impact, and resilient society.
What is funded. User-led or company-led collaborative projects (no single applicants) that (i) start from a concrete civil-security scenario, (ii) go beyond state of the art, (iii) include a credible use/uptake & dissemination plan (practice, market and/or policy), and (iv) involve all actors needed for transfer. A broad activity range is eligible—from application-oriented research on new technologies/concepts to advancing and qualifying existing solutions for new, unmet use cases. Legal/ethical/social aspects (e.g., data protection, liability) should be addressed when relevant.
Who is eligible. End users, companies (incl. startups/SMEs), universities and research institutes, public authorities and their research units, and comparable institutions. Foreign partners can participate in justified cases (up to 20% of total grant volume); bilateral DE–AT projects are explicitly supported (see separate rules).
Two modules.
-
Module “End Users” (Anwender): Consortium initiated & coordinated by an end user; results must address urgent needs and be demonstrated/validated in realistic conditions (e.g., field trials, pre-commercial tests). Typical duration: 2 years (max. 3 with strong justification). Consortium: coordinating end user + 1–2 funded partners (research and/or company); in justified cases, +1 additional end user or user-linked training/research institution as funded partner. No R&D subcontracts to third parties.
-
Module “Companies” (Unternehmen): Company-coordinated R&D with relevant end-user involvement (funded or associated). >50% of total requested funding must go to companies. Duration: 3 years (2 years for DE–AT cooperation).
Key conditions. Collaborative pre-competitive R&D only (single-applicant projects are not eligible); clear objectives and success metrics; comprehensive plan for dissemination/valorisation (practice, market, policy); mid-term stop/go milestone is mandatory. Open Access is expected; science communication and broader visibility measures should be planned.
Thematic scope (programme action fields). Proposals must map to one or more of: (1) Strengthen civil protection; (2) Tackle hybrid threats; (3) Support secure supply; (4) Increase population resilience; (5) Enable safe living.
Funding model. Non-repayable grants. Companies (and economic activities) funded on cost basis with state-aid rules (AGVO/GBER); typical co-funding ≥50% of eligible costs (SME bonuses per GBER possible). Non-economic research actors/public authorities may be funded up to 100% of eligible expenditures (+20% overhead for universities/university hospitals). Simplifications: flat-rates possible for materials (5% of personnel) and travel (3% of personnel), both actually incurred and provable.
Deadlines / submission. Two fixed cut-offs per year: 15 March and 15 September. First cut-off 15 Sep 2024; last 15 Sep 2029. For DE–AT bilateral projects: 15 March annually, starting 15 Mar 2025. Electronic sketch submission via easy-Online (two-stage: sketch → full proposal on invitation).
Expected Outcome
-
Measurable strengthening of civil security in Germany (closing user capability gaps; solutions transferred into practice).
-
Sustainable cooperation among users, companies and research and effective knowledge/solution transfer (including non-economic uptake by public users).
-
Innovation and competitiveness: companies translate R&D into technologies, products, services and procedures; users’ operational capability improves.
-
Documented outputs may include IP filings, investments, portfolio extensions, procedures, services, guidelines, training concepts, policy advice, publications and qualifications.
Scope
-
Project type: Pre-competitive collaborative R&D consortia; either user-led with mandatory demonstration/validation, or company-led with clear market-oriented valorisation and >50% funding share to firms.
-
Topics: Must fit one or more of the five action fields (civil protection; hybrid threats; secure supply; population resilience; safe living). Include legal/ethical/social dimensions where relevant.
-
Exclusions/limits: Single-applicant projects ineligible; R&D subcontracting not allowed in user module; post-demonstration product development is not funded.
